public MemoryTokenStore(IXeroClient xeroClient) { _xeroClient = xeroClient; _tokens = new Dictionary <string, IXeroToken>(); }
//private Guid? accid = new Guid(); public HomeController(MemoryTokenStore tokenStore, IXeroClient xeroClient, IAccountingApi accountingApi) { _tokenStore = tokenStore; _xeroClient = xeroClient; _accountingApi = accountingApi; }
public HomeController(MemoryTokenStore tokenStore, IXeroClient xeroClient, IHttpClientFactory httpClientFactory) { _tokenStore = tokenStore; _xeroClient = xeroClient; _httpClientFactory = httpClientFactory; }
public InvoicesController(ITokenService tokenService, IXeroClient xeroClient, IAccountingApi accountingApi) { _tokenService = tokenService; _xeroClient = xeroClient; _accountingApi = accountingApi; }
public TokenService(IRepository <XeroToken> tokenRepository, IXeroClient xeroClient) { _tokenRepository = tokenRepository; _xeroClient = xeroClient; }